Rotel Sausage Dip uses Velveeta cheese, Rotel tomatoes, cream cheese, and hot breakfast sausage for an irresistible queso appetizer. Make in the Instant Pot, Crock Pot, or microwave!
Set the Instant Pot to saute mode. Once warm, add sausage. Cook until crumbled and brown; drain excess grease.
Add both cans of Rotel (without draining) to Instant Pot. Lock on the lid and set your Instant Pot to manual pressure cooker mode for 4 minutes.
Once the cook cycle is over and pressure is released, remove the lid and stir well. Turn on the slow cooker (low) function.
Add cream cheese and Velveeta, cut into 1" chunks. Stir until cheese is melted and mixed into the sausage and Rotel mixture.
Crock Pot Method
In a large skillet over medium-high heat on the stovetop, brown the pork sausage. Drain excess grease.
Add the sausage, Rotel tomatoes (not drained), cream cheese, and easy-melt cheese (Velveeta) to the Crock Pot. Set the slow cooker to low and cook for 6-8 hours, stirring occasionally.
Microwave Method
In a large skillet over medium-high heat on the stovetop, brown the pork sausage. Drain excess grease.
While the sausage is browning, cut Velveeta and cream cheese into 1" chunks. Add cheeses and Rotel (not drained) to a large microwave-safe dish (like Pyrex or Corningware).
Once the breakfast sausage is browned and drained of excess grease, add to the dish with cheese and Rotel.
Microwave for 2.5 minutes and stir. Repeat the cycle of microwaving for an additional 1-2 minutes, stirring in between, until the dip is melted and creamy.
Notes
Don't drain the Rotel cans! The liquid in the tomatoes gives the dip a great spice and thins it out to the perfect consistency.
If you're taking this to a party, make it in a Crock Pot. You can set the slow cooker on warm to keep your dip perfectly heated.
Cut the cream cheese and Velveeta into 1" chunks before adding them to your serving container. This will help it melt quicker and more evenly.
Rotel sausage dip freezes beautifully. Just store in a freezer bag for up to 6 months in the freezer. Once you're ready to enjoy, thaw overnight in the refrigerator.
If you have leftovers, they can be stored in an airtight container in the fridge for 3-4 days after prepping. When you're ready to reheat the dip, place it in a microwave-safe container and microwave for 30-second increments, stirring in between, until melted and warm.
Want a little bit of color and flavor? Add cilantro, diced red onion, or diced green onions to the top of your dip before serving.
